A daughter of a dairy farmer once told me this story about her dad: “He doesn’t talk about things often. He bottles it up inside, and then it gets to a breaking point before they do something about it. Even physically. My dad never broke a bone in his life until he once fell asleep in the chair, stood up, got a spiral crack in his ankle. This happened at 11 p.m., so he went to the emergency room, got a boot on and was milking the next day at 4:30 a.m. He just put a garbage bag around it [laughs].

IntroductionThe emergency and critical care (ECC) departments have always been at the forefront of medical practice, serving as the exclusive hospitalization option for patients with diverse and critical conditions requiring immediate attention. Consequently, nurses working in these departments encounter heightened levels of stress compared to other departments due to the unique professional environment they operate within and the inherent demands of their occupation (Wu, 2015).
